About the Job

The Senior Demand Planner will be responsible and accountable for the building, reporting and quality of the 0-24 months forecast for the brands/channels they supervise. They will be expected to combine qualitative and quantitative skills by:

  • Technically: hands-on forecasting, life cycle management, APO governance, stock strategy for peak periods and implementation of demand-enhancing tools
  • Management: close connection to logistics and supply planning teams, coordinating efforts between Customer Demand Planners and brand demand planners, securing aligned strategies for capability building (PEAK, HMM, Waste) and deputising for the DP & CC Lead
What your role is

As Senior Demand Planner, you'll be the driving force behind forecast accuracy and supply-demand balance for one of our most important UK brands. You'll own the brand forecast through the PEAK process, lead annual budget volume planning across all customer accounts, and ensure demand and supply are balanced up to 24 months ahead-anticipating risks and tracking assumptions to keep the business on course.

You'll take charge of product life cycle management, from supporting NPD launches with robust forecasts to ensuring smooth planning for delists. As the Supply Chain voice in our Marketing Acceleration Teams, you'll influence key decisions and champion demand planning excellence. Working hand-in-hand with our commercial teams, you'll challenge assumptions, drive technical consistency, and support activity planning through our Customer Demand Planners, ensuring accuracy and reduced bias across every forecast.

Your leadership will extend to systems, people, and performance. You'll govern and optimise our OMP Demand Planning system, embed best practices and new tools, and partner with Supply Planning to secure continuous supply, effective prioritisation, and smart inventory strategies. With indirect line management of Demand Planners, Customer Demand Planners, and interns, you'll coach and inspire the next generation of talent. Ultimately, you'll be accountable for the metrics that matter most-Forecast Accuracy & Bias, Waste, and OTIF-delivering measurable value to the business and our customers.

What you will bring to the team
  • Proven experience forecasting (> 2 years) and supporting E2E Supply Chain challenges
  • Exceptional analytical skills/Ability to interpret complex information and present in a simple way, followed by a proactive approach to problem solving
  • Strong systems knowledge - computer literate with a strong capability (Excel, SAP, OMP or APO experience preferred)
  • Strong influencing & communications skills
  • Continuous Improvement mindset and ability to constructively challenge
  • End-to-end understanding of Supply chain
